Bacterial communities of four sympatric ixodid tick species from the eastern United States. tick metagenome

Variation in animal-associated bacterial communities may arise due to factors both intrinsic and extrinsic to the host, e.g. sex, species, diet, and environmental exposure. Additionally, bacterial community relationships may reflect the phylogeny of their hosts as a result of phylosymbiotic processes. Among ixodid ticks, important vectors of many human, livestock, and wildlife diseases worldwide, the bacterial communities of many species remain minimally described and the degree of interspecific exchange of non-vertebrate pathogens is largely unexplored. We pyrosequenced 16S rRNA gene amplicons from 130 adult ticks from four sympatric species native to the eastern United States (Amblyomma americanum, A. maculatum, Dermacentor variabilis, and Ixodes scapularis) to determine the relatedness of their bacterial communities and to identify sex and species-specific assemblages. While bacterial alpha-diversity was similar across tick species, the patterns of bacterial operational taxonomic unit (OTU) occurrence and abundance were generally tick species specific. No bacterial OTU was common to all four tick species. Sex-specific communities were observed only within A. americanum and I. scapularis. Bacterial community relatedness quantified by weighted UniFrac was consistent with the host tick phylogeny generated from mitochondrial genes (Mantel test, r=0.67, p<0.05). However, the patterns derived from alternative metrics highlight the possibility that other mechanisms, such as niche adaptation to specific hosts or environmental conditions, may also influence the membership and structure of tick bacterial communities. We also report the first observations of two genotypes of the potential endosymbiont, Candidatus ‘Midichloria mitochondrii’, in A. maculatum.
